在 Laravel 项目中,当数据库字段存储 JSON 数据时,可以使用 Laravel 提供的 whereJsonContains 和 where 方法配合 JSON 路径表达式来方便地进行查询。
IDE 提供了强大的调试功能,但使用起来可能比较复杂。
3. 类中的static成员变量 用static修饰的类成员变量属于整个类所有,而不是某个对象实例。
基本上就这些。
本文探讨了在go语言中跨平台获取系统文件夹路径的方法,重点介绍了标准库 `os` 包中的 `tempdir()` 函数,用于安全、高效地获取临时目录路径。
注意事项 稀疏列适合高 NULL 率的数据,否则反而增加开销(每个非 NULL 值多消耗约 4-8 字节元数据)。
互操作性不足和缺乏统一标准也是一个重要问题。
写入二进制数据: struct Person { char name[20]; int age; } p = {"李四", 30}; <p>std::fstream binFile("data.bin", std::ios::out | std::ios::binary); binFile.write(reinterpret_cast<char*>(&p), sizeof(p)); binFile.close();</p>读取二进制数据: std::fstream binFile("data.bin", std::ios::in | std::ios::binary); Person p2; binFile.read(reinterpret_cast<char*>(&p2), sizeof(p2)); std::cout << "姓名:" << p2.name << ", 年龄:" << p2.age << std::endl; binFile.close(); 文件指针与状态控制 可控制读写位置和检查流状态。
它在请求到达主处理器前拦截并验证用户身份。
创建新Issue: 点击“New issue”或类似按钮,选择“Feature request”(功能请求)模板(如果提供)。
确保php-debug-executable指向你的PHP可执行文件。
""" # 1. 构建go.mod文件的下载URL和sumdb查询URL go_mod_download_url = f'https://proxy.golang.org/{module_path}/@v/{version}.mod' sumdb_lookup_url = f'https://sum.golang.org/lookup/{module_path}@{version}' print(f"正在下载 go.mod 文件: {go_mod_download_url}") try: response = requests.get(go_mod_download_url) response.raise_for_status() # 检查HTTP错误 go_mod_content = response.text # 假设go.mod是文本文件 print("go.mod 文件下载成功。
本文将针对这些常见问题进行深入分析,并提供相应的解决方案。
reflect.MakeFunc是reflect包中一个高级且强大的功能,它允许我们动态地创建一个新的函数,并将其赋值给一个函数变量。
只要析构函数能正确释放资源,就能享受自动管理带来的安全与便利。
我个人倾向于在关键的Post操作前后都加日志,这样能更清晰地看到数据的流向和状态。
""" @functools.wraps(func) # 这一行很重要,它能保留原函数的元信息,比如函数名、文档字符串等。
例如,使用htmlspecialchars()防止XSS攻击。
示例 .proto 文件: 立即学习“go语言免费学习笔记(深入)”; syntax = "proto3"; package user; message User { string name = 1; int64 id = 2; string email = 3; } 生成的 Go 代码可以直接用于 gRPC 或 HTTP 服务中,实现高效的数据传输。
main() 函数首先打印出初始的最大并行度。
本文链接:http://www.buchi-mdr.com/243615_899373.html